LRRWMO Special Meeting Minutes <br />June 25, 1992 <br />Page 4 <br />(Jankowski arrived at 3:37 p.m.) <br />Schrantz stated at this point the board's intent is to sit <br />down with Barr Engineering and discuss the mutual contract. <br />As far as charging off expenses to specific projects, <br />Schrantz again recommended that Skallman charge off expenses <br />to the project, the city, or the caller. Mr. Dickson added <br />perhaps the location of the property could also be included. <br />Jankowski stated the biggest problem the LRRWMO has is it is <br />operating on a shoestring budget. We must bill as much as <br />possible back to the people who have taken out permits or who <br />reasonably can be anticipated will be taking out permits. <br />Upon discussion of the permitting procedure, Jankowski <br />queried of Skallman whether he is being adequately informed <br />when a permit fee has been paid. Skallman indicated he is <br />not. <br />(Schultz arrived at 3:48 p.m.) <br />Schrantz indicated he wanted Skallman to continue assisting <br />those who call him; he just needs to identify them in a <br />manner which will allow the board to property charge off the <br />expense. He added he wants the LRRWMO to do a responsible <br />job. He preferred that those with questions call our <br />engineer and get answers rather than being chased around to <br />various agencies. Schrantz stated the City of Andover will <br />probably want to utilize Skallman's services more than other <br />cities; his city is used to watershed procedures. <br />Schrantz called for a recess at 3:52 p.m. in order for each <br />party to privately discuss possible alternatives to issues <br />presented. The meeting was reconvened at 4:05 p.m. <br />Schrantz invited Skallman to address the billing concerns <br />expressed by the board. Skallman stated the reason why he <br />has been billing as he has recently, not breaking the <br />expenses out as he had - before, was that with all the discus= <br />sion the board was having on the bills, he did not feel <br />comfortable delineating the billing. With the discussion at <br />this meeting, he indicated he felt confident with the know- <br />ledge that the board wants him to get the name of the city, <br />the telephone number of the individual, the person's name, <br />and the information queried of him.
